Blue Jays and Mets have perfect trade to make to save both teams seasons
The New York Mets and Toronto Blue Jays are both struggling this season, with the Mets being particularly disappointing. A proposed trade involving pitcher Freddy Peralta could benefit both teams, as the Blue Jays aim for a postseason run. Peralta's performance has been strong, making him a valuable asset for the Blue Jays if they pursue him before the trade deadline.
- ▪The Mets currently have a record of 26-34 and are considered one of the most disappointing teams in Major League Baseball.
- ▪Freddy Peralta has a 3.55 ERA and 68 strikeouts in 66.0 innings, making him a key player for the Mets.
- ▪The Blue Jays, with a record of 29-31, are looking to improve their chances for a playoff berth.
